Quick & Easy Yummy Crumb Cake!!!!

The only thing i would add is to make extra crumbs ( I doubled what the recipe called for on the crumb mixture because i love the crumb part and felt it needed some more). When the cake is done and cooled off, sprinkle some powdered sugar on it and you are all set. Great for when you have company coming over that you were not prepared for!

Ingredients

1 yellow cake mix (mix as directed)

Crumbs:
½ lb. (2 sticks) butter, softened
½ cup brown sugar
2 ½ cups flour
2 tablespoons cinnamon
Dash salt

Bake cake mix in a 13 x 9 pan for approximately 25 minutes at 350 degrees until just set on top (make sure it’s not too soft or crumbs will sink into cake).

Mix crumb mixture and then form into flat balls and place on cake (each ball next to each other) until whole top of cake is covered.

Bake for another 20 minutes. Sprinkle confectioner’s sugar on top when cooled.
